P2P技术的应用与发展

2007年第期

TAIYUANSCI-TECH

冯雪芬,郑秋霞

1定义和特点

1.1定义

P2P(Peer-to-Peer,对等网络)是一种分布式网络,网络的参与者共享他们所拥有的一部分硬件资源(处理能力、存储能力、网络连接能力、打印机等),而这些共享资源需要由网络提供服务和内容,能被其他对等节点(Peer)直接访问而无需经过中间实体。为此,网络中的参与者既是资源的(服务和内容)提供者(Server),又是资源的(服务和内容)获取者(Client)[1]。

1.2特点

P2P改变了互联网现有的以门户网站为中心的网络结构,P2P引导网络计算模式从集中式向分布式偏移,而网络应用的核心从中央服务器向网络边缘的终端设备扩散,所有网络节点上的设备都可以建立P2P对话。从具体应用情况来看,P2P具有大范围的共享、搜索等优势。

2P2P技术应用

P2P起源于最初的联网通信方式,如在建筑物内个人计算机通过局域网互联,不同建筑物间通过调制解调器远程拨号互联。目前P2P技术主要应用于以下4个方面。

2.1即时通信

即时通信实际上就是两个或多个用户可以通过其进行快速、直接的交流,不但能同非计算机终端设备进行通信,而且不通过设备即可辨别其他用户。在技术方面,通过使用实时消息传输IM协议实现即时通信[2],IM协议可以实现用户身份唯一识别,如用户和应用程序所处状态显示,用户和应用程序工作组动态快速的组成,系统和信息安全等。在产品方面,因特网在线聊天IRC协议是在TCP/IP网络协议的系统上开发的,虽然IRC协议没有要求TCP/IP是其唯一的运行环境,但IRC协议是一种文本协议,适合在一个分布式环境中的多台计算机上运行,实现因特网上的远程会议,从而给用户互动创造了平台。

2.2协同工作

企业通过运用P2P技术,可以在没有中心服务器的环境下创建一个包含项目管理、协同设计和制造等功能的安全的企业级协同工作平台(P2P网)。在技术方面,共享空间给信息搜索、资源更新、身份标识和在线状态提供了通用空间,使得对等点能够访问节点。信息内容管理负责收集、发布信息集,可以提高企业的工作效率和创造最大利润。在产品方面,Lotus公司的创始人RayOzzie组织开发的Groove是目前最著名的协同工作产品,主要用在企业工作组间协同工作的P2P软件[3]。

2.3共享和信息搜索

P2P的搜索引擎可达到传统目录式搜索引擎(只能搜索到20% ̄30%的网络资源)。在技术方面,访问控制采用认证和授权等服务保证数据的机密。资源搜索使用了并行机制和元数据,并行机制能将信息搜索过程分解成若干相互协作的子任务,元数据指描述数据的数据能使计算机以更加智能的方式处理信息。高速缓冲能确保网络上的对等点不会访问不必要的数据,通过对等点连接起来的集群,可以用来提高网络的吞吐量和资源的可用性。在产品方面,现有多种基于Gnutella协议的软件,如Gnucleus,Limewire,BearShare等,国内的Open-Ext文件共享功能也是基于Gnutella协议的[4]。2.4分布式服务

分布式数据服务通过使用多个节点将数据部署到距离使用数据的应用程序更近的位置,并使用了

P2P技术的应用与发展文章编号:1006-4877(2007)06-0056-02

(浙江金融职业学院,浙江杭州310018)

摘要:介绍了基于P2P技术的对等网络的定义及其特点,

探讨了实现P2P的即时通信、协同工作、共享和信息搜索、

分布式服务功能的应用程序和支持这些应用程序的各种技

术,详细分析了P2P应用程序导致的安全问题,展望了其未

来的发展前景。

关键词:P2P;协同工作;信息搜索;分布式

中图分类号:TP39文献标识码:A

收稿日期:2007-05-13;修回日期:2007-05-19

作者简介:冯雪芬(1980-),女,浙江宁波人。2006年4月就

读于浙江大学,攻读硕士学位,助教。

应用技术

先进的路由算法。在P2P系统中,每个节点既可以接受计算任务,也可以搜索其他空闲节点,还可以分发任务、协作计算。分布式网络依赖网络流量局部化的能力,既降低了网络费用,缩短了应用程序的响应时间。分布式网络产品主要有:Avaki公司的分布式计算协议,适合运行在XML/SOAPWeb服务标准之上;ParabonComputation公司提供了基于Java平台的互联网上的分布式计算功能;United

Devices公司提供了可以使用一个分布式PC组成的

网络,来测量从用户角度观察到的Web应用程序的端到端的服务[2]。

3P2P的信任和安全问题

3.1

信任

P2P网络在信任方面有以下两点:一是丰富网

络资源;二是网络的安全。为了丰富网络的资源,因此建立安全的信用评估机制显得尤为重要。要建立安全机制,首先,保障实体间的连接是安全的;其次,能够准确地识别其他实体;第三,管理或交换的资源必须满足同样的要求。但信任必须通过认证、授权和加密来实现(见图1)。

对等点A和对等点B建立起安全的通信:对等点A表明身份,连接到对等点B;

对等点B和

对等点A互相要求对方认证它自己;对等点B授权对等点A访问某些资源;在此通信中,A,B对等点可以加密它们之间的通道连接;如果对等点A和对等点B不相遇,那么它们就依赖一个可以信任的第三方对等点C,来做中间介绍(见图2)。

下面就操作的顺序作一介绍:一是对等点A开始与对等点C的安全通信,对等点B开始与对等

点C的安全通信。二是信息传送完成时,对等点A开始与对等点B建立了连接[5]。

3.2安全

P2P网络安全漏洞有:防火墙漏洞、网关漏洞

和软件本身漏洞。大多P2P软件通过特定的端口来实现P2P网络的互联,往往能够绕过防火墙,使防火墙产生漏洞;P2P网络通信也可以避开网络安全防御设备,实现点对点的直接通信,使得防病毒网关无法发挥作用;

P2P软件本身也存在一定的漏

洞。对于此类问题可以通过审核开放端口和检验流动信息来解决[6]。另外,

P2P的服务端存在安全问

题,它虽不是网络的中心,但仍起着协调作用,服务器的瘫痪必将导致整个网络的瘫痪,而且黑客往往喜欢攻击一个拥有众多用户的P2P网络。

4P2P的发展与展望

P2P网络以其诸多优势得到了广泛的应用,全

球各种与P2P有关的研究项目层出不穷,掀起了

P2P应用热潮。与此同时,其自身也存在许多不完

善的地方,如网络安全性问题是当前研究的重点,是对P2P网络发展的挑战。另外,在P2P网络中,软件可以迅速被复制,这就对网络中软件开发者的版权保护提出了要求[7]。虽然软件开发商采取了各种措施进行防范,如在线激活、注册、数字许可证等方式,但这只是新的网络环境下对于数字版权保护的尝试,并不能起到一定效果。因此,加强人们对于数字版权的意识,通过一定的法律手段加以维护,会对P2P网络中的版权保护起到更加有效的作用。随着P2P研究的进一步深入和关注P2P企业的

逐渐增多,P2P必将进入一个高速发展的新阶段。

参考文献:

[1]吕学伟.P2P技术的概况及研究[J].福建电脑,2005(10):28-

29.

[2]周文莉,吴晓非.P2P技术综述[J].计算机工程与设计,2006

(1):76-79.

[3]

张联峰.对等网P2P技术[J].计算机工程与应用,2003(12):

43-46.

[4]窦天芳,李健,张成昱.基于P2P技术的搜索引擎[J].情报科

学,2006(3):417-420.

[5]侍霞.构建P2P技术创新应用模式研究[J].情报杂志,2006

(6):27-29.

[6]葛晓燕.P2P技术研究综述[J].新疆职业大学学报,2005

(12):104-106.

[7]

马晓梅,刘莹.P2P及其对网络传播的影响[J].山东科学,

2005(8):37-39.(责任编辑赵娟)

英文部分下转第59页)

ApplicationandDevelopmentofP2PTechnology

FengXuefen,ZhengQiuxia

Abstract:

ThedefinitionandcharacteristicofnetworkbasedonP2Ptechnologyhavebeenintroduced.Thepaperhas

probedintovariouskindsofapplicationprogramtechnologiestoimliementP2P,suchastheinstantcommunication,

coordinationfunction,sharing,informationsearch,ofworkingin,distributedservicefunctionandtechnologyofsupporting

theapplicationprogram.

Thesecurityproblemcausedbytheapplicationprogramhavebeenanalysedproblemindetailand

P2Pdevelopmentprospectinthefuturehasbeenpredicted.

Keywords:P2P;Coordinationfunction;Informationsearch;Distributionmode

有600多个喷嘴,而一次性堵塞60个喷嘴相当于有50m2的停水区域,工作人员就可以进行除垢作业。在清垢过程中,先将已清垢区域的木塞拔掉塞到前方相邻未清区域,使停水区域不断前移,进而使下面的除垢工作能持续进行直到完工。

2.2除垢方法和运输装置

填料除垢主要有两部分工作,一是将填料逐块

进行除垢,上下层交换位置整形后合理放置;二是将清理的污垢及时运输到凉水塔外部。

运输装置的具体步骤:一是我们根据填料的结垢情况和尺寸制作除垢装置,利用现有的废旧筛板进行制作,将2块640mm×640mm的筛板对接焊接,再加4条500mm高的腿,这样一个简易而实用的除垢平台就做成了。在振动除垢的过程中,前面散落下来的污垢会落到筛板下面,如果堵在蜂窝口将会影响后面的污垢继续从蜂窝口散落。二是运输清理污垢也是重要环节,由于凉水塔内有许多配水槽,靠人工运输既不方便,也不安全。我们经过研究和实地测量采取以下技术措施:首先用d89

mm的钢管制作了一个长4.00m、高2.30m的支架,

上面固定定滑轮,可将清理出来的污垢装桶后提升到配水槽上部与出口水平的位置。然后用两根

10.00m长的槽钢固定连接成双轨,再用4盘废旧

轴承焊接在一块500mm×800mm的钢板四角作成

运输小车,将提升上来的污垢连桶放在小车上,通过凉水塔外面的人员拖拉绳索将小车拉到外面。由于使用了改进后的技术装置,使本次清除的19t污垢仅4人就运到了凉水塔外部,从而大大加快了除垢工作的进度。

3经济和社会效益

凉水塔填料经过逐块除垢,整形、交换上下层

位置后恢复使用,效果良好。由于填料内污垢清除及时,使循环水能充分得到冷却,除垢后的循环水冷却温度比除垢前下降了8℃。以往每3a更换1次填料,需要费用40万元。现通过除垢整形合理放置再利用后,不仅延长更换年限,而且节约了费用开支。

总之,通过实施局部区域停水的方案,对填料逐块清垢、整形,上下层交换位置,合理放置充分延缓了结垢。在清垢过程中,我们不仅发明了有效、简易的除垢和运输装置,大大加快了除垢工作的进度,

而且还研究制订了不停机情况下进行作业

的可行性方案,使冷却塔填料经过逐块除垢、整形、交换上下层位置后恢复使用。通过试用1a多,使循环水能充分得到冷却,除垢后循环水冷却温度比除垢前的温度降低了8℃,接近于更换新填料的冷却情况,使用效果良好。

(责任编辑

娟)

TechnologicalAchievementUtilizationofCoolingTowerPackingofPowerPlant

ofWasteRockContinuously

WuYaqing

Abstract:Accordingtoactualworkexperience,thepaperhadanalysedtheimprovement,principleandapplicationeffectofcontinuouswashingcraftofcoolingtowerpackingofpowerplantofwasterock.Thiscrafthasachievedthepurposeofwashingnoshuttingdowncompletelyandcreatedeconomicbenefitsandsocialbenefitforpowerplantofwasterock.

Keywords:Powerplantofwasterock;Coolingtowerpacking;Washcontinuously

(上接第57页)

相关文档
最新文档